摘要
Theranostics of GEP-NETs based on 68Ga-labeled SSTa PET imaging and targeted therapy applying PRRT with 90Y-labeled and/or 177Lu-labeled SSTa has paved the way for personalized medicine ( Fig. 3). Future directions include the clinical use of somatostatin antagonists as targeting peptides for imaging and therapy47 and the development of novel receptor-targeting radiopharmaceuticals that hold promise for theranostics of NETs.
